Humanigen Expands Partnership with 探花合集 Biologics to Manufacture Investigational COVID-19 Therapeutic Candidate Lenzilumab
- Humanigen鈥檚 investigational monoclonal antibody, lenzilumab, was developed using 探花合集鈥檚 proprietary GPEx庐 cell line development technology
- Expanded partnership established product supply for lenzilumab, an investigational Phase 3 product for COVID-19
- 探花合集鈥檚 OneBio庐 integrated biologics suite expected to accelerate development, manufacturing and supply of lenzilumab for clinical trial use in COVID-19 patients and potential commercialization
SOMERSET, N.J. and BURLINGAME, Calif. 鈥 July 16, 2020 鈥 探花合集 and Humanigen, Inc. (HGEN) (鈥淗umanigen鈥) today announced the expansion of their relationship, under which 探花合集 will provide development, manufacturing and commercialization services for lenzilumab, Humanigen鈥檚 proprietary Humaneered庐 anti-human granulocyte macrophage-colony stimulating factor (GM-CSF) monoclonal antibody.
探花合集 is the leading global provider of advanced delivery technologies, development, manufacturing and clinical supply solutions for drugs, biologics, cell and gene therapies and consumer health products. Humanigen is a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company focused on preventing and treating cytokine storm with lenzilumab, the company鈥檚 lead therapeutic candidate.
Mayo Clinic recently announced data on the first clinical use of lenzilumab in 12 patients with severe and critical COVID-19 pneumonia, the majority of whom showed rapid recovery and hospital discharge. A Phase 3 study is currently underway evaluating hospitalized COVID-19 patients.

To date, 探花合集 Biologics has provided early-stage development and clinical cGMP drug substance manufacturing for lenzilumab at its facility in Madison, Wisconsin to support Humanigen鈥檚 ongoing clinical trials across various disease categories. Under the expanded partnership, 探花合集 is also providing clinical supply support for Humanigen鈥檚 Phase 3 potential registration study in COVID-19 from its Philadelphia facility.
Lenzilumab was originally manufactured in 探花合集鈥檚 Madison facility using 探花合集 Biologics鈥 proprietary GPEx庐 cell line development technology. As part of the expanded partnership, 探花合集 intends to provide additional drug substance clinical supply for Humanigen鈥檚 clinical trials, Expanded Access Program (EAP), as well as additional late-stage development and clinical and potential commercial drug substance manufacturing and vial filling at its Madison and Bloomington, Indiana, sites.
探花合集 Biologics鈥 Madison facility provides development and drug substance manufacturing, including GPEx cell line development, process development, process validation, formulation development, and clinical and commercial cGMP manufacturing. Its Bloomington facility has deep expertise in sterile formulation, with drug substance development and manufacturing and drug product fill/finish capacity across liquid and lyophilized vials, prefilled syringes, and cartridges as well as primary and secondary packaging.
探花合集鈥檚 OneBio Suite is an integrated solution for the development, manufacturing, and supply of biologic drugs. Launched in May 2019, the suite of offerings is designed to integrate activities and accelerate timelines, reduce risk and simplify development with a single contract, program manager, and development timeline from cell line development to supply, with harmonized quality systems.
About Humanigen, Inc.
Humanigen, Inc. is developing its portfolio of clinical and pre-clinical therapies for the treatment of cancers and infectious diseases via its novel, cutting-edge GM-CSF neutralization and gene-knockout platforms. We believe that our GM-CSF neutralization and gene-editing platform technologies have the potential to reduce the inflammatory cascade associated with coronavirus infection. The company鈥檚 immediate focus is to prevent or minimize the cytokine release syndrome that precedes severe lung dysfunction and ARDS in serious cases of SARS-CoV-2 infection. The company is also focused on creating next-generation combinatory gene-edited CAR-T therapies using strategies to improve efficacy while employing GM-CSF gene knockout technologies to control toxicity. In addition, the company is developing its own portfolio of proprietary first-in-class EphA3-CAR-T for various solid cancers and EMR1-CAR-T for various eosinophilic disorders. The company is also exploring the effectiveness of its GM-CSF neutralization technologies (either through the use of lenzilumab as a neutralizing antibody or through GM-CSF gene knockout) in combination with other CAR-T, bispecific or natural killer (NK) T cell engaging immunotherapy treatments to break the efficacy/toxicity linkage, including to prevent and/or treat graft-versus-host disease (GvHD) in patients undergoing allogeneic hematopoietic stem cell transplantation (HSCT). Additionally, Humanigen and Kite, a Gilead Company, are evaluating lenzilumab in combination with Yescarta庐 (axicabtagene ciloleucel) in patients with relapsed or refractory large B-cell lymphoma in a clinical collaboration. About 探花合集 Biologics
探花合集 Biologics is a global leader in development, manufacturing and analytical services for new biological entities, cell and gene therapies, biosimilars, sterile injectables, and antibody-drug conjugates. With over 20 years of proven expertise, 探花合集 Biologics has worked with 600+ mAbs and 80+ proteins, produced 13 biopharmaceutical drugs using GPEx庐 cell line development technology, and manufactured 35+ commercially approved products. 探花合集 Cell & Gene Therapy, a unit of 探花合集 Biologics, is a full-service partner for adeno-associated virus (AAV) vectors and CAR-T immunotherapies, with deep experience in viral vector scale-up and production. 探花合集 recently acquired MaSTherCell, adding expertise in autologous and allogeneic cell therapy development and manufacturing. 探花合集 Cell & Gene Therapy has produced 100+ cGMP batches across 70+ clinical and commercial programs.
